Toddler Booster Car Seat Requirements. Any child under 150 cm (or less than 36kg) must use an appropriate car seat (child restraint system) for the weight and height. It states that children under the age of twelve with a height below 150cm are required to use a cars seat with a seatbelt when in a vehicle. In germany, every child under 12 years of age who is shorter than 150 cm (4’11”) must sit in a child car seat and a child under 15 months must sit in a rear facing car seat This means that they must sit in a child car.
